PLMR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2024 in Review

228 of the 6,924 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Palomar (PLMR) for Q2 2024, worth a combined $1.82B — down 2.3% from $1.87B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 36 funds opened new PLMR positions and 25 closed out — a net gain of 11 holders — while 91 added to existing stakes and 74 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Macquarie Group, adding an estimated $26.2M. The largest seller was St. Denis J. Villere & Co, cutting an estimated $20.6M.
